Which Martian canyon is ten times longer and four times deeper than the Grand Canyon?

Valles Marineris is the Martian canyon that is ten times longer and four times deeper than the Grand Canyon on Earth. It is the largest canyon system in the solar system.

Where is the worlds largest canyon?

The Yarlung Tsangpo Grand Canyon (or Tsangpo Canyon), along the Yarlung Tsangpo River in Tibet, is regarded by some as the deepest canyon in the world at 5,500 m (18,000 ft). It is slightly longer than the Grand Canyon in the United States.


How much larger is the colca canyon then the Grand canyon?

The Colca Canyon is more than twice as deep as the Grand Canyon. This canyon is located in the Andes Mountains of southern Peru. Its depth is over 13,000 feet.
